Economy & Jobs
Fraser Valley H residents earn a median household income of $80,000 , which is 6% above the national average of $75,149. Per capita income is $55,700. The unemployment rate stands at 10.7% (197% above the U.S. rate of 3.6%). 10.5% of residents live below the poverty line. The area is home to 76 business establishments.
Housing & Cost of Living
The median home value in Fraser Valley H is $900,000 , 219% above the national median of $281,900. Median rent is $1,500/month, with 15.6% of renters spending more than 30% of income on housing.
Education
11.1% of adults in Fraser Valley H hold a bachelor's degree or higher (67% below the national average). 34.6% have completed high school.
Climate & Weather
Fraser Valley H has an average annual temperature of 47°F (9°C). Winters average 34°F in January while summers reach 61°F in July. The area gets 218 sunny days per year. Annual precipitation totals 65.2 inches.
